Volksbank Romania breaks even

Volksbank Romania, the branch of the namesake Austrian group, set a net profit of more than 2 million euros and over 70% growth in assets in real terms as this year's goals. Moreover, it pursues an increase in the customer base by more than 175% to 35,000. "The growth plans for this year are bold, but considering we had a very good year in 2003, we are optimistic. Retail and small and medium-sized companies will remain our targets. We will open 5 more branches and about 20 offices, which do not perform as many operations as a regular branch, mainly in those areas we see as having potential," Laurentiu Mitrache, Volksbank president told Ziarul Financiar. Volksbank Romania logged 60bn ROL (about 1.5 million euro) net profit last year, the first profit since the start of its business on the Romanian market. Assets had reached 149 million euros by the end of 2003, so that the bank accounted for more than 1.1% of the market. ZF
